African Civil Society Groups Challenge Gilead’s Lenacapavir Prodrug Patent Application at ARIPO - KELIN Kenya

Summary by kelinkenya.org
Public health and human rights organisations from Kenya, Uganda and Malawi filed a third-party observation with the African Regional Intellectual Property Organization (ARIPO) on August 31, challenging all 43 claims in a Gilead Sciences patent application covering prodrug compounds related to the HIV medicine lenacapavir.
